what is md5's application Secrets
what is md5's application Secrets
Blog Article
In facts storage and file devices, MD5 hashes are employed for deduplication. This method entails storing only a single copy of the file or block of data, discovered by its hash. When MD5 should still be utilised in some systems, safer hashing algorithms are advisable for vital methods.
This algorithm was produced by Ronald Rivest in 1991, and it is often used in digital signatures, checksums, and also other safety applications.
By now, you might have hopefully gotten the cling of what transpires in Just about every person Procedure. Functions three via to sixteen Each and every begin with the final results from your former operations as the “initialization vectors”. On the other hand, these final results have always been shifted just one letter to the correct.
By the way, should you have an interest in how MD5 decryption genuinely will work, I remarkably inspire you to Consider my e-e-book “The Secrets of MD5 Decryption” in this article. It clarifies everything you need to know, going on to The purpose with simple illustrations you'll be able to exam on your computer.
Password Security: bcrypt is specially created for secure password storage and is taken into account the sector regular for this intent. It makes sure that even when the password hashes are compromised, it’s exceptionally hard for attackers to crack the passwords.
The ultimate 64 bits will be the length of our initial enter (176 bits), penned in binary. It can be preceded by zeros to fill the rest of the 64 bits. The a few parts on the padded input have been damaged up amongst bold and regular textual content to make it easier to see where by Every single starts and ends.
Given that Now we have stated our M more info inputs a little bit, it’s time to show our awareness to your Initialization Vectors, which might be demonstrated just under the 512-bit message block, M within the diagram.
As the electronic landscape evolves, knowledge these distinctions is crucial for choosing the suitable hashing algorithm for your requirements. For virtually any application that needs powerful security, SHA-256 is definitely the crystal clear alternative, although MD5 should be reserved for fewer essential duties.
Use Instances: When the two algorithms can be employed for knowledge integrity checks, SHA-256 is more suitable for applications requiring substantial security, for instance banking and copyright.
Utilizing the capabilities H and HH, we perform 16 rounds making use of being an Original vector the output of the earlier 16 rounds. This could bring about modified values of a,b,c, and d in Every round.
Hashing and Salting: Store passwords utilizing a powerful, salted hashing algorithm including bcrypt or Argon2. Salting requires including random info (the salt) to each password just before hashing, which makes sure that similar passwords yield various hashes.
Due to this fact, response moments may be delayed, and Dwell chat might be temporarily unavailable. We recognize your understanding and endurance all through this time. Make sure you Be at liberty to electronic mail us, and we will get back for you as soon as possible.
Malware Analysis: In malware Investigation, MD5 hashes had been utilized to discover recognized malware variants. By evaluating the MD5 hash of a suspicious file which has a database of known destructive hashes, analysts could quickly flag probable threats.
In spite of its popular use, MD5 just isn't collision-resistant, this means It is doable for two diverse inputs to produce precisely the same hash value. This vulnerability has resulted in its depreciation in several security applications.